I was so disgusted by Joe Scarborough's incredible rant yesterday on Race for the White House (Where was Rachel Maddow when we needed her?)

First, he turns Obama calling Clinton on her condescending pander on the gas tax - in which she is treating the voters as if they're stupid - on its head, accusing Obama of calling the voters stupid! 

Then, after snarking about Democrats always losing the presidency, and admitting that he has no idea of the economics behind the gas tax proposal, he works himself up into a lather about how great it is that Hillary is borrowing the Republican tactic of convincing blue collar voters to vote against their economic self interest, using "social" issues. Wow. He doesn't even try to pretend that he cares about the truth.

Besides all that, no one mentioned that Hillary has the nerve to say that only she is standing up to the oil companies, when her proposal is likely to raise prices, and add to their coffers.
